Crafting an Effective Vet Nurse Resume:
1. Start with a strong Summary Statement
The summary section at the top of your resume should grab the attention of the hiring manager and give them an instant summary of your abilities. This section should draw attention to your most significant achievements and strengths that make you a perfect candidate for the position.
2. Highlight Relevant Experience
Provide details of any previous work experience as vet nurses or similar roles like animal shelter volunteer or pet grooming. Emphasize responsibilities that align with the requirements of the job like assisting during surgeries, administering medications as well as monitoring vital indicators, or keeping patient records.
3. Showcase Your Skills
Create a specific skills section to highlight your technical abilities that include understanding of the veterinary equipment and instruments, experience with anesthesia protocols and the skill of administering treatments. Additionally, include soft skills like communication teamwork, empathy, teamwork, and attention to detail.
4. Education and Certifications
Provide your education history including any relevant degrees or certifications that relate to veterinary nursing. If you’ve completed any additional courses of training or workshops include them as a sign of your dedication to professional development.
5. Professional Affiliations
If you are a member of any professional organization within the veterinary field, like the American Veterinary Medical Association (AVMA) or the National Association of Veterinary Technicians in America (NAVTA), be sure to mention it on your resume. It indicates your commitment to keeping up-to-date with current industry trends and best practices.

What details should I include on my Vet Nurse CV?
When writing your Vet Nurse resume It is vital to include contact details as well as a brief description of your experience and qualifications, your education background, any relevant certifications or licenses, along with specifics about your abilities and clinical experience. It is also helpful to emphasize any specific knowledge or specializations that are related to veterinary medicine.
